When we talk about splitting data in a spreadsheet, it means data partitioning – dividing a dataset into smaller subsets. These are extracted based on a shared attribute of a column (vertical split) or row (horizontal split).

Excel, despite its supremacy in functionality, doesn’t offer any functions for splitting data. So, to split an Excel sheet into multiple worksheets, you’ll either need to do this manually or with VBA Macro Editor. How to split an Excel sheet into multiple worksheets: VBA option

The main value of splitting datasets is to obtain smaller chunks of data that are easier to manage and analyze. You may not need to split an Excel sheet into multiple worksheets if the row count is up to 50. However, if you deal with a tremendously large dataset that is frequently refreshed, then it makes sense for you to split it into smaller partitions based on a specific attribute or criterion.

As an example for this tutorial, I took a dataset exported from Pipedrive with Coupler.io, a data automation and analytics platform. This dataset has an attribute for data split – the status of deals: won, lost, or open.

So, I’m going to split the Excel sheet into multiple workbooks based on a column – in my case, column A. Do not worry, I’ll also show an example on how to split Excel sheet into multiple sheets based on rows. But first things first.

As I said above, you have two options to split an Excel sheet into multiple worksheets: manual and automated. The automated one can be implemented using the VBA macro editor as follows:

Go to the Developer tab of your Excel workbook and select Visual Basic.

Note: If you don’t see the Developer tab on your Excel menu, you need to enable it. Go to File => Options => Customize Ribbon, and tick the Developer tab.

In the open window Microsoft Visual Basic for Applications, go to Insert => select Module.

Here, you need to write a VBA script to split an Excel sheet into multiple worksheets. Save the module for your VBA macro after that.

The next step would be to run the macro: Select Macros (next to the Visual Basic button), then, in the open window, select the needed macro and click Run.

Let’s have a look at a hands-on example of how I split an Excel sheet into multiple sheets based on cell value.

VBA script to split Excel sheet into multiple sheets based on column value

For my example, I created a VBA script, which does the following:

Identifies unique values from column A

Creates separate sheets according to the unique values from column A

Filters the dataset (columns A to F) by unique values from column A

Copies the filtered records to the newly created sheets

Sub SplitSheetIntoMultipleSheetsBasedOnColumn()

Dim objWorksheet As Excel.Worksheet

Dim nLastRow, nRow, nNextRow As Integer

Dim strColumnValue As String

Dim objDictionary As Object

Dim varColumnValues As Variant

Dim varColumnValue As Variant

Dim objSheet As Excel.Worksheet

Set objWorksheet = ActiveSheet

nLastRow = objWorksheet.Range("A" & objWorksheet.Rows.Count).End(xlUp).Row

Set objDictionary = CreateObject("Scripting.Dictionary")

For nRow = 2 To nLastRow

strColumnValue = objWorksheet.Range("A" & nRow).Value

If objDictionary.Exists(strColumnValue) = False Then

objDictionary.Add strColumnValue, 1

End If

Next

varColumnValues = objDictionary.Keys

For i = LBound(varColumnValues) To UBound(varColumnValues)

varColumnValue = varColumnValues(i)

Set objSheet = Worksheets.Add(After:=Worksheets(Worksheets.Count))

objSheet.Name = varColumnValue

objWorksheet.Rows(1).EntireRow.Copy objSheet.Rows(1)

For nRow = 2 To nLastRow

If CStr(objWorksheet.Range("A" & nRow).Value) = CStr(varColumnValue) Then

objWorksheet.Rows(nRow).EntireRow.Copy

nNextRow = objSheet.Range("A" & objSheet.Rows.Count).End(xlUp).Row + 1

objSheet.Range("A" & nNextRow).PasteSpecial xlPasteValuesAndNumberFormats

End If

Next

objSheet.Columns("A:F").AutoFit

Next

End Sub

After I run the macro, it will return the following:

Each sheet will contain rows specific to a certain status of Pipedrive deals: lost, won, and open.

Note: If you want to apply this script for your needs, make sure to tweak the variables of a column to split by and range of your dataset.

VBA script to split Excel sheet into multiple files based on column value

As an alternative, I decided to tune this script, so it will split an Excel sheet into multiple files, i.e. workbooks. I inserted a new module – go to Visual Basic, right-click on Modules, then select Insert => Module.

I added the following script and saved it:

Sub SplitSheetIntoMultipleWorkbooksBasedOnColumn()

Dim objWorksheet As Excel.Worksheet

Dim nLastRow, nRow, nNextRow As Integer

Dim strColumnValue As String

Dim objDictionary As Object

Dim varColumnValues As Variant

Dim varColumnValue As Variant

Dim objExcelWorkbook As Excel.Workbook

Dim objSheet As Excel.Worksheet

Set objWorksheet = ActiveSheet

nLastRow = objWorksheet.Range("A" & objWorksheet.Rows.Count).End(xlUp).Row

Set objDictionary = CreateObject("Scripting.Dictionary")

For nRow = 2 To nLastRow

strColumnValue = objWorksheet.Range("A" & nRow).Value

If objDictionary.Exists(strColumnValue) = False Then

objDictionary.Add strColumnValue, 1

End If

Next

varColumnValues = objDictionary.Keys

For i = LBound(varColumnValues) To UBound(varColumnValues)

varColumnValue = varColumnValues(i)

Set objExcelWorkbook = Excel.Application.Workbooks.Add

Set objSheet = objExcelWorkbook.Sheets(1)

objSheet.Name = objWorksheet.Name

objWorksheet.Rows(1).EntireRow.Copy

objSheet.Activate

objSheet.Range("A1").Select

objSheet.Paste

For nRow = 2 To nLastRow

If CStr(objWorksheet.Range("A" & nRow).Value) = CStr(varColumnValue) Then

objWorksheet.Rows(nRow).EntireRow.Copy

nNextRow = objSheet.Range("A" & objWorksheet.Rows.Count).End(xlUp).Row + 1

objSheet.Range("A" & nNextRow).Select

objSheet.Paste

objSheet.Columns("A:F").AutoFit

End If

Next

Next

End Sub

When I run the macro, it will split the Excel sheet into multiple files. In my case, these are three separate workbooks based on the column value.

How to split Excel sheet into multiple worksheets based on rows

I also promised to demonstrate the horizontal data split, i.e., split Excel sheet into multiple sheets based on rows. This could be useful if you need to partition your dataset into sheets or files with a fixed number of rows.

Let’s check out how this works in the example of our dataset imported from Pipedrive. However, for this particular case, I reduced the number of rows in the dataset to 10.

Now, I’m going to add a module, which allows me to split the dataset by a specified number of rows. As I explained above, you need to go to Visual Basic, right-click on Modules, then select Insert => Module. And here is a script that will split the Excel sheet into multiple worksheets.

Sub SplitExcelSheetIntoMultipleSheetsBasedRow()

Dim WorkRng As Range

Dim xRow As Range

Dim SplitRow As Integer

Dim xWs As Worksheet

On Error Resume Next

EcelTitleId = "Split Row Numt"

Set WorkRng = Application.Selection

Set WorkRng = Application.InputBox("Range", ExcelTitleId, WorkRng.Address, Type:=8)

SplitRow = Application.InputBox("Split Row Num", ExcelTitleId, 4, Type:=1)

Set xWs = WorkRng.Parent

Set xRow = WorkRng.Rows(1)

Application.ScreenUpdating = False

For i = 1 To WorkRng.Rows.Count Step SplitRow

resizeCount = SplitRow

If (WorkRng.Rows.Count - xRow.Row + 1) SplitRow Then resizeCount = WorkRng.Rows.Count - xRow.Row + 1

xRow.Resize(resizeCount).Copy

Application.Worksheets.Add after:=Application.Worksheets(Application.Worksheets.Count)

Application.ActiveSheet.Range("A1").PasteSpecial

Set xRow = xRow.Offset(SplitRow)

Next

Application.CutCopyMode = False

Application.ScreenUpdating = True

End Sub

When you run it, you’ll be asked to:

Specify the range to split

Specify the number of rows to split by

I chose 4 rows to split by and the macro returned three sheets: 4 rows, 4 rows, and 2 rows.

However, I don’t like that the header row is only available in the first newly created sheet, while you won’t see it in the subsequent one. So, the following VBA script should solve this problem:

Sub SplitExcelSheetIntoMultipleSheetsByRowsHeader()

Dim WorkRng As Range

Dim xRow As Range

Dim SplitRow As Integer

Dim xWs As Worksheet

Dim i As Integer, j As Integer, k As Integer

On Error Resume Next

ExcelTitleId = "Split Row Numt"

Set WorkRng = Application.Selection

Set WorkRng = Application.InputBox("Range", ExcelTitleId, WorkRng.Address, Type:=8)

SplitRow = Application.InputBox("Split Row Num", ExcelTitleId, 4, Type:=1)

Set xWs = WorkRng.Parent

Application.ScreenUpdating = False

' Get header row from the source sheet

Dim HeaderRow As Range

Set HeaderRow = WorkRng.Rows(1)

For i = 1 To WorkRng.Rows.Count Step SplitRow

' Determine the number of rows to copy

Dim numRows As Integer

numRows = SplitRow

If i + numRows - 1 > WorkRng.Rows.Count Then

numRows = WorkRng.Rows.Count - i + 1

End If

' Determine if the sheet being created is the first sheet or not

Dim isFirstSheet As Boolean

isFirstSheet = (i = 1)

' Create new sheet

Dim newSheet As Worksheet

Set newSheet = ThisWorkbook.Worksheets.Add(After:=xWs)

' Copy header row if not the first sheet

If Not isFirstSheet Then

HeaderRow.Copy

newSheet.Range("A1").PasteSpecial xlPasteAll

End If

' Copy rows to new sheet

WorkRng.Rows(i).Resize(numRows).Copy newSheet.Range("A" & IIf(isFirstSheet, 1, 2))

Next i

Application.CutCopyMode = False

Application.ScreenUpdating = True

End Sub

And it really does but with one disclaimer – the first newly created sheet will contain the exactly specified number of rows to split by. All the subsequent sheets will contain this number (or less for the final sheet) + the header row.

What’s wrong with using VBA for splitting Excel sheets into multiple sheets?

To sum up this Excel sheet split tutorial, let’s consider a few reasons why VBA may not be the best choice for this data transformation:

High learning curve. This is only applicable to users who are not familiar with programming or VBA. To use this option efficiently, you’ll have to learn how to write and debug the code to ensure it’s working.

Data loss and corruption. While I was debugging the VBA code samples for this article, I had a few cases when the VBA macro corrupted the data in the source sheet. So, you should be very careful with using VBA macros to avoid data loss or corruption.

Desktopness. I use this word to describe another downside of using VBA to split Excel sheets into multiple worksheets or files. VBA can only be run on Excel desktop files. So, you won’t be able to run your macro in the cloud which sort of limits your data management capabilities.

Despite all these disadvantages, VBA remains the only actionable option to split Excel sheets into multiple sheets, apart from doing this manually.
